KO will borrow money at these rates to keep their dividend King status. However their payout ratio is good for them and shouldn't be an issue in the long run.
XOM I have no idea. This is one that could cave because of the price wars going on with towelheads and vodkabloods
T just paid their dividend which they just increased. They're future depends on 5G and if they can turn their media business into a profit that will pay off their debt, which they're doing pretty well at right now.
MO always finds ways to make money off cancer sticks. They wrote down a lot of debt from JUUL recently and have a decent payout ratio to continue paying. They may stop increasing it for a year or two but I doubt they'll cut

>The Food and Drug Administration on Wednesday asked companies to stop selling all forms of the heartburn drug Zantac, after concluding that a potential cancer-causing contaminant can build up in the drug when stored for long periods.
>The agency also recommended that consumers who use over-the-counter forms of the drug, also known as ranitidine, stop taking it and that they should dispose of any tablets or liquid that they have. People who take prescription forms of the drug should speak with their doctors about other options before stopping treatment.
